Special care units SCUs are increasingly common in nursing facilities providing specialized and much needed care for older adults with dementia Now the experiences of other health care professionals can teach you how to meet startup and operational challenges including establishing admission criteria designing special programming ensuring teamwork among staff giving staff targeted training managing self limiting behaviors securing administrative support As most long term care professionals know the single most important element in creating a successful SCU is staff training This book supplies
